What are the typical costs for full-time daycare for an infant or toddler in Holmen, WI?

In Holmen, the cost of full-time daycare varies based on the child's age and the type of facility. For licensed daycare centers, you can expect to pay between $225 and $300 per week for infant care (6 weeks to 18 months), and approximately $200 to $275 per week for toddler care. In-home licensed family daycare providers often charge slightly less, typically ranging from $175 to $250 per week. These rates are generally in line with the La Crosse County average. It's important to note that many facilities have a weekly rate that includes meals and snacks, but always confirm what is included. Financial assistance may be available through Wisconsin's Child Care Subsidy Program (Wisconsin Shares) for eligible families.

How long are waitlists for daycare centers in Holmen, and when should I start looking?

Waitlists for daycare, especially for infants, in Holmen can be significant due to high demand and limited licensed capacity. It is not uncommon for popular centers to have waitlists of 6 to 12 months, or even longer. For infant care, it is strongly recommended to begin your search and get on waitlists as soon as you know you are pregnant. For toddler or preschool-age openings, starting your search 3-6 months in advance is advisable. When contacting providers, ask specific questions about their list: Is there a fee to be on it? How often should you check in? Do they anticipate seasonal turnover? Also, consider expanding your search to include licensed family providers in the Holmen and Onalaska area, as they may have more immediate openings.

What are the licensing requirements and how can I verify a daycare's compliance in Wisconsin?

All daycare providers caring for four or more children under age 7 (who are not related to them) must be licensed by the State of Wisconsin's Department of Children and Families (DCF). Licensed providers must meet standards for health, safety, staff-to-child ratios, training (including CPR and Shaken Baby Syndrome prevention), and background checks. You can verify a provider's license status, view their licensing history, and read any past violation reports through the Wisconsin DCF's "Child Care Finder" website. Simply search by the provider's name or location. This public record is a crucial tool for parents in Holmen to ensure they are choosing a regulated and monitored facility.

Are there any unique local programs or resources for finding childcare in the Holmen area?

Yes, parents in Holmen have a valuable local resource in **Child Care Resource & Referral (CCR&R) of La Crosse County**. This agency, part of the Coulee Region, provides free referrals to licensed daycare centers and family providers in Holmen and the surrounding communities. They can help match your family's specific needs (like hours, location, or budget) with available options. They also offer guidance on understanding quality indicators and the state's YoungStar quality rating system. You can contact them via the Coulee Region CCR&R website or phone line. Additionally, the Holmen Area Community Center and the Holmen School District may have information on preschool and school-age care programs.

What options are available for school-age childcare, especially around the Holmen School District schedule?

For school-age children, Holmen offers several options. Many licensed daycare centers in the area provide before- and after-school care, with transportation often available to and from Holmen School District elementary schools (like Viking, Sand Lake, and Evergreen). The Holmen Area Community Center also runs a popular Kids Club program for before/after school care and full-day care on non-school days. Additionally, the Holmen Parks & Recreation Department offers seasonal camps and programs during school breaks and summer. For summer, dedicated summer daycare programs and camps (like those at the community center or through the school district) fill up quickly, so registration in early spring is key. Always confirm that the program is licensed for the appropriate age group.
